'96 i30t- slightly surges when cruise control is activated at about 70mph. about 2-3mph variation, just enough to be annoying. car has about 160k on it. using your foot the surge goes away. what do you think the problem is and how do you troubleshoot it? thanks scott

Well, you praobably need to think about claenaing the TB along with the IAC and EGR valves at a minimum. A look inside at your plenum will tell if it needs to be removed for a cleaning also.

Filters should be cahnged annually 12K miles for optimum performance.
